June 3 - With more and more bingo halls closing their doors in the United
Kingdom, many players have found that their only source of bingo entertainment
has been taken away from them. These players will be happy to learn that ITV1, a
local television station, will be launching a free bingo game on TV,
allowing them to stand in line to win a big jackpot if they are lucky enough.
The new show, Bingo Night Live, will screen instead of ITV1's much criticized
Play TV, which came under fire because of its play per pay service. ITV1, which
has always been sensitive to its viewers' complaints and comments, decided to do
away with Play TV and instead offer a free bingo service that should be better
accepted in the country.
The idea of free bingo game television is not a new one. Indeed, the service
has been offered in the United States, however it was not well accepted there
and eventually the show's creators decided to ditch it. It is believed, though,
that free bingo television will be more popular in the United Kingdom, not only
because the game is so much part of the cultural language.
As more bingo rooms are forced to close their doors because of high taxation,
smoking bans and other industry restrictions, gamblers are seeking out
alternatives. This explains the huge increase in the number of player seeking
online bingo fun, and is also the reason why industry analysts are sure that
Bingo Night Live will be popular.
Players will be able to download free bingo grids from the show's internet
site, cross off numbers as they are called on the live show and stand in line to
win generous jackpots.
Melinda Messenger, who will be co-hosting the show with Michael Underwood,
will have the role of announcing 'magic number draws', while Underwood will be
the official caller. "It's the nation's favorite game and accessible for all,"
said Underwood. "It's good clean fun, easy to play and, best of all, it's free."
